Kenyan comedian on Sunday took home the coveted accolade for best comedian in Africa at the African Entertainment Awards USA (AEAUSA) held in New Jersey, United States of America.
The comedian who also happened to be the host of the event beat fellow African comedians, Basket Mouth from Nigeria, Salvado from Uganda and Chipukezy from Kenya to get the award which is based on the number of votes a nominee gets from their fans and supporters.

The AEAUSA awards founded by Dominic Tamin, are meant to use entertainment as a means to support, celebrate, promote, and uplift the achievements and advancements of all Africans in the Diaspora through all forms of entertainment.
